This is so simple:

Fetcher[RSI(2) ABOVE 99 AND CLOSE ABOVE 5 AND AVG VOLUME(90) ABOVE 300000]



RSI(2) will find the ones that have peaked, the close has to be above $5 to short and you want a stock with the volume so you can cover your shorts when you have to!

You should probably wait for some sort of confirmation that a down turn is happening. I have a RSI(2) > 99 filter that has shown me that these stocks are as likely to continue higher as they are to fall in price. I am not sure what the best confirmation would be since I haven't pursued the idea beyond the initial look-see. I was trying to find stocks for put buying.

Just reverse the filter functions for a downtrend.

Fetcher[Show stocks where volume > 30000
and 3 day slope of MA(50) is < 0
and average volume has been decreasing for 5 days
and COG(3) is below COG EMA(3)
and close is above lower bollinger(20)
and RSI(5) is below 50
and price is between 5 and 100
and ma(5) has been below MA(50) for the last 30 days
amd ma(5) has decreased for the last 2 days
]



Just keep an eye out for a Stochastic, or other signal hard swing to the upside to jump out.

"What do mean by Homebuilder Top?"Interest rates were pushed to multi-decade lows in order to counter a sluggish economy which in turn triggered a home buying and building spree that some even call a bubble.Construction Services and related home building stocks reflect this but have come a long way up and the recent rise and hold of interest rates in the 1st week of March triggered a top and therefor 'A good idea for Shorting'Check TOL on 3/4/05 or chain Construction Services to Aroon Oscillator(8)>86 filter to see those excellent short entries.Someday this may work for Oil related shorts.
